WebWhen it comes to house survey prices, it’s no surprise that the more detailed the survey is the more it will cost. Below are the average costs of house surveys in the UK: Level 1 survey (condition report) – £400 – £950. Level 2 survey (condition + homebuyers report) – £400 – £1,000. WebMay 4, 2024 · It costs between £400 and £900 and includes features not found on RICS surveys to help you understand your new home, including broadband speed, damp … WebHome surveys are a good way to avoid unexpected repair costs further down the line. According to the Royal Institution of Chartered Surveyors (RICS) buyers who didn’t get a survey faced on average £5,750 worth of repairs when they moved in and 17% of these ended up paying more than £12,000 on average to make their homes habitable.
